Address

ecash:qp77mj4e973t2lhjamyavyq42kn3g3pnzv6ptt0n8nCopy

Total Received

86336572.09 XEC

Total Sent

86336572.09 XEC

№ Transactions

42

Final Balance

0 XEC

Transactions
Filter